Transaction 58c1018505f100ee7286dc8b43682d6454cb4d526184316df127eefedb157ca3

5 Input
2 Outputs
  • 58c1018505f100ee7286dc8b43682d6454cb4d526184316df127eefedb157ca3:0
  • value  12590
    address  bc1q6yx3g5yy6rw76slcxxn9zjezt4fjnlxj3w7x9c
  • 58c1018505f100ee7286dc8b43682d6454cb4d526184316df127eefedb157ca3:1
  • value  154128
    address  3CfoEs2F7aWpz73d9qL21zff1TpRtH3BXY